Interior – Ventura has two spacious cabins and one large head featuring an electric flush system and a separate shower stall. A roomy full sized berth aft with a sitting area and large elevated berth forward with vanity. The salon table converts to make another berth on the port side and the starboard side has a cocktail table that drops down to make a full length settee. Heat and AirCon at the dock make this boat comfortable all season long. Front loading refrigerator/freezer with a large separate ice box.

Cockpit – Garmin electronics package including a touchscreen chartplotter, wind, boat speed, depth and even autopilot. Huge storage locker to starboard and a deep lazarette to port. Plenty of seating and a center-line table with two drop leafs means that there is room to dine on deck. Ventura is equipped with a bimini and dodger to keep you out of the sun and sound system for your vacation soundtrack

Rig – Traditional sloop rig with split backstays. Roller furling mainsail and headsail make for easy control of your sail plan and safe reefing underway. the 135 genoa with adjustable tracks gives you plenty of control over your sail shape. The Catalina 5-series is known for their powerful, well-balanced sail plan.

On Deck – Lots of ventilation at anchor with 4 forward facing hatches. Wide side-decks make it easy to get to the expansive foredeck and power up/down windlass means anchoring is a snap!

The latest in the line of new Catalinas that evolved from successful design features and proportions of previous models, the 385’s moderate beam is carried well aft for a spacious cockpit; modest freeboard reduces windage and a beautiful hand-finished teak interior brings it all home with classic warmth and styling that has been a trademark of Catalina for more than 50 years.
